Formula
metric cups per fortnight = cubic millimeter per months × 0.0000018398735087
This factor comes from each unit's defined relationship to the category's base unit: 1 cubic millimeter per months equals 3.802649e-16 base units, and 1 metric cup per fortnight equals 2.066799e-10 base units, so dividing one by the other gives the direct cubic millimeter per months-to-metric cup per fortnight factor of 0.0000018398735087.

What's the difference between volumetric and mass flow rate?
Volumetric flow rate measures the volume of fluid passing a point per unit time (for example, liters per second). Mass flow rate measures the mass instead. For a fluid of constant density the two are directly proportional, but for compressible fluids like gases, mass flow is often the more meaningful quantity.
